Diego velazquez biography
Diego Velázquez was probably Spain's greatest baroque artist. He was born in Seville in Between the ages of 11 and 16 he worked as an apprentice to the Mannerist painter, Francisco Pacheco. This was where he also gained the influences of Flemish and Italian realism.

Catharine beecher biography
Catharine Beecher was an American author and educator, born into a family of religious activists. She spent her life working to further the education of women, believing that educated and moral women were the foundation of family life in society.

Geraldine brooks biography
Geraldine Brooks had a stellar career as a foreign correspondent for the Wall Street Journal, but it was her novel March which won her the Pulitzer Prize.

Mary rowlandson biography
In , during King Philip’s War, Mary Rowlandson (c. ) and her three children were captured by Native Americans. Held for eleven weeks, she was ransomed at Redemption Rock in Princeton, Massachusetts using funds raised by the women of Boston in a public subscription.
